Output fd9816960fb4795b297d0887d2bf63de7b2f03c7e1e85ee572af69d73be3619a:63

value
4064721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c015ca180d0e418c4710f28a69861a69b8f0f1fc OP_EQUAL
address
3KCfmLAjd4br1VgnwWB6d9jDRisErgL4GE
transaction
fd9816960fb4795b297d0887d2bf63de7b2f03c7e1e85ee572af69d73be3619a
spent
true